Buy Used Books to Help the Library

Used books are on sale at all library locations throughout the year during regular business hours. Proceeds from the book sales benefit library programs.

Quarterly Book Sales

Half-price used book sales are held on a quarterly basis and open with a member preview the day before the sale. All books are half-price for an entire weekend and the sales operate during regular library business hours at all library branches, with Sunday's sale at the Downtown branch only.

Do You Have Books to Donate?

The Friends of the Chandler Library welcome your donations of the following items: new or used books, movies or music, recent software, encyclopedia sets, and magazines. Donated items may be tax-deductible. Donations may be dropped of at any of our four library locations:

Downtown Branch: 22 S. Delaware Street

Basha Branch: 5990 S. Val Vista Drive

Sunset Branch: 4930 W. Ray Road

Hamilton Branch: 3700 S. Arizona Avenue
